Should young people stop driving at night?

Available for over a year

A new campaign urging young people not to drive late at night has been launched. It aims to reduce the number of fatal collisions amongst 17 to 24 year olds. Young males in this group are four times as likely to be killed or seriously injured on the UK's roads, compared with all car drivers aged 25 or over, according to government figures.
